Savannah Region: NPP fires back at Sawla-Tuna-Kalba MP over claims of NPP not constructing a single borehole.

by Chipo Kwaku
December 15, 2021
in Politics
A A
0

The Savannah Regional Communications Directorate of the New Patriotic Party (NPP) has launched a counter attack at the National Democratic Congress (NDC), Member of Parliament for the Sawla-Tuna- Kalba constituency, Hon. Andrew Dari Chiwitey, saying the recent claims made by the MP and the Northern Region NDC caucus in Parliament that the Akufo-Addo led administration did not construct a single borehole in five years were only fabricated lies.

A press conference by the NDC Northern Parliamentary Caucus addressed by the Member of Parliament for the Sawla-Tuna-Kalba Constituency of the Savannah Region, Andrew Dari Chiwitey, alleged that unlike other parts of the north, the Akufo-Addo government has not provided any borehole in the Savannah region in the past five years.

But in a the reactive press conference by the Director of Communications of NPP in the region, Mr. Issah Mohammed noted that, the claims made by the MP were palpable false.

According to Mr Issah, the ruling government has been phenomenal as compared to what the erstwhile NDC government did on the provision of water to the people and therefore has an unprecedented record in the subject area.

Mr Issah catalogued over sixty boreholes been drilled across the region among other small town water systems projects.

In the Sawla- Tuna-Kalba constituency, which is the constituency of Hon. Andrew, Mr Issah emphatically stated that 8 communities had benefited from boreholes under the stewardship of the Akufo-Addo-Bawumia administration.

He said the NPP in the Region has been more responsive to the plights of the people as compared to that of the erstwhile John Mahama administration of the NDC.

According to him, the claims by the MP and the NDC are inaccurate and amounts to petty propaganda.

Mr Issah reiterated that after the people of the region had suffered in search of water under the 8 years of their own brother,a distant brother as in president Akufo-Addo heeded to the plights of the people by providing water facilities to the people of Centra Gonja,Salaga and the Damongo water project which is 80% complete.

The NPP has delivered more water facilities to the people of the Region as compared to the NDC and their claims only amounts to mere propaganda, Mr Issah told the press.
